Best OverallEntity-first local SEO is best understood as making the business unambiguous across its own site and local profiles. For a Mesquite company, that means accurate name, address, phone, business category, services, hours, and location information, plus pages that explain what the company actually does for customers in the area.
Local landmarks such as the Mesquite Championship Rodeo or the Town East Mall area should only be referenced when they are genuinely useful to a visitor, not inserted as artificial geographic signals.
Structured data can reinforce information that is already visible on the page, while internal links and consistent profile details help users and search systems connect the pieces. This approach does not create a guaranteed Knowledge Graph result or map position.
Its value is operational clarity: the official website, Google Business Profile, citations, and service content should describe the same real business.
